Car Audio System Components

Car audio systems have many parts that work together. These parts help play music clearly and loudly.

Understanding the main components helps you know how sound reaches your ears in the car.

Head Units And Sources

The head unit is the control center of a car audio system. It lets you choose music and adjust settings.

Sources include radios, CDs, USB drives, and Bluetooth devices. They send audio signals to the system.

  • Radio tuner for AM/FM stations
  • CD player for discs
  • USB ports for flash drives
  • Bluetooth for wireless devices
  • Auxiliary input for external players

Amplifiers And Their Role

Amplifiers make the audio signals stronger. They increase the power to drive the speakers well.

Without amplifiers, sounds would be weak and quiet. Amplifiers help music sound clear and loud.

  • Boost audio signals from the head unit
  • Power speakers and subwoofers
  • Improve sound quality and volume
  • Can be built-in or separate units

Speakers And Subwoofers

Speakers convert electrical signals into sound waves you hear. Different types handle different sounds.

Subwoofers produce low bass sounds. They add depth and richness to music in the car.

  • Tweeters: high-frequency sounds
  • Mid-range: middle sounds like voices
  • Woofers: low-frequency sounds
  • Subwoofers: very low bass tones

Wiring And Connectivity

Wiring connects all parts of the audio system. It carries power and audio signals between components.

Good wiring ensures clear sound and prevents signal loss or interference.

  • Power wires supply electricity to the system
  • Speaker wires carry audio signals to speakers
  • RCA cables connect head units to amplifiers
  • Ground wires prevent electrical noise

Signal Flow In Car Audio

Car audio systems send sound from a source to the speakers inside your car. The signal passes through several parts to make the music clear and loud.

Understanding how the signal moves helps you know how each part affects the sound quality.

From Source To Speaker

The audio signal starts at the source, like a radio or phone. It then flows through wires to the amplifier. The amplifier makes the signal stronger. Finally, the signal reaches the speakers, which turn it into sound you can hear.

  • Audio source (radio, phone, CD player)
  • Head unit (controls playback and volume)
  • Amplifier (boosts the signal power)
  • Wiring (connects components)
  • Speakers (produce sound)

Role Of Crossovers

Crossovers split the audio signal by frequency. They send low sounds to woofers and high sounds to tweeters. This prevents speakers from trying to play sounds they cannot handle well.

Frequency Range Speaker Type
20 Hz – 200 Hz Subwoofer (bass)
200 Hz – 2,000 Hz Midrange speaker
2,000 Hz – 20,000 Hz Tweeter (highs)

Signal Processing Techniques

Signal processing changes the audio signal before it reaches the speakers. It can improve sound clarity or add effects. Common methods include equalization and time alignment.

Common Signal Processing Techniques:

  • Equalization (adjusts bass, mid, and treble levels)
  • Time alignment (syncs sound arrival from each speaker)
  • Dynamic range compression (balances loud and soft sounds)
  • Noise reduction (removes unwanted background noise)

Achieving Clear Sound

Clear sound in car audio systems depends on many factors. Good sound comes from proper setup and tuning.

Understanding how each part works helps improve your listening experience. Small changes make a big difference.

Speaker Placement Tips

Where you place speakers affects sound quality. Sound spreads differently depending on location.

Place speakers at ear level for better clarity. Avoid blocking speakers with objects or seats.

  • Front doors are good for mid-range speakers
  • Rear deck or side panels work for rear speakers
  • Tweeters should be near the dashboard or pillars
  • Keep speakers away from windows for less echo

Tuning And Equalization

Tuning balances the sound frequencies for clear audio. Equalizers adjust bass, midrange, and treble levels.

Start with flat settings, then adjust to your liking. Avoid extreme boosts to prevent distortion.

  • Increase bass for deeper low sounds
  • Adjust midrange for clear vocals
  • Raise treble for sharp highs
  • Use small changes for best results

Reducing Noise And Interference

Noise and interference can ruin sound quality. Common sources are engine noise and electrical signals.

Use shielded cables and keep wires away from the engine. Check for loose connections regularly.

  • Install noise filters if needed
  • Ground your audio system properly
  • Use quality cables and connectors
  • Keep wiring organized and separated

Upgrading Your System

Upgrading your car audio system can greatly improve sound quality. It lets you enjoy music with clearer sound and better bass.

You can start by replacing old parts or adding new components. Careful choices and proper installation make a big difference.

Choosing Quality Components

Good components give you better sound and longer use. Look for speakers, amplifiers, and head units that fit your needs.

  • Pick speakers with clear sound and strong bass
  • Choose amplifiers that match your speakers’ power
  • Select a head unit with easy controls and good features
  • Use quality wiring and connectors to avoid signal loss

Installation Best Practices

Proper installation keeps your system safe and working well. It prevents damage and ensures clear sound without noise.

Installation TipWhy It Matters
Secure all wires tightlyStops loose connections and shorts
Use sound dampening materialReduces vibrations and noise
Place speakers correctlyImproves sound balance inside the car
Test system before final assemblyFinds problems early and saves time

Maintaining Performance Over Time

Keep your audio system working well by regular care. Simple steps help avoid damage and sound loss.

  • Clean speakers and components gently
  • Check wires for wear or loose ends
  • Avoid playing music at very high volumes often
  • Store the car in dry places to protect electronics
